**Ticket: AgriLink gateway creds expired again**

Hey plugin folks — the telemetry gateway for the Harrowfield tractor fleet stopped accepting pushes last night because the signing credentials lapsed. If your plugin polls the CropPulse feed, you'll see 401s until you swap in the refreshed key. We've rotated everything on our side. Use the key below for the staging gateway.

gateway credential: vxb3-p91

Meeting Notes — Archive Transfer Planning (excerpt)

Attendees from Pellgrave Archives and the transport side met Tuesday about moving the nitrate film reels out of the Old Wexton vault. Short version for the driver's coordinator: reels go in the ventilated cases, max four per case, climate van only, and no overnight stops. Tam will have the manifest ready by Thursday. Route runs straight to the Halverly cold store, arrival before noon. At the dock, the driver completes the hand-over per the instruction below.

drop instructions, kahip-yahig: the aldion rusion courier leaves the holius oliath tamion ledger at gate 7743 under passcode 254881

[ ] Seat-map renderer sanity pass (Velvet Curtain theatre client). Before you flip the flag, load the Orpheline Hall layout and make sure the balcony rows don't overlap the mezzanine like they did in staging — that was a cached geometry issue, and it will absolutely page you at 7pm on opening night if it regresses. Zoom in, pick two adjacent seats, confirm the hold timer shows. If anything looks off, roll back and ping release channel. Verify you're on the build shown below.

build token for tajeg-bajep: htk14_409ba9df6b8acb

Handover for the Ledgerline partitioning work. We split the transactions table into monthly partitions to keep index bloat down; the maintenance job creates next month's partition on the 25th and detaches anything older than 18 months. Please verify the job ran after each deploy — a missed run blocks inserts at month rollover. The job reads these configuration values at startup:

deployment values, bafog-kahog:
RALWYN_LOG_LEVEL=error
RALWYN_METRICS_HOST=metrics.ralwyn.norvalabs.corp
RALWYN_POOL_SIZE=4